Etymology[edit]

From Perücke (wig) +‎ -n- +‎ Taube (dove, pigeon).

Noun[edit]

Perückentaube f (genitive Perückentaube, plural Perückentauben)

  1. Jacobin or jacobin, Columba livia domestica (other names for this fancy pigeon are: the “Jacobin Pigeon”, “Jacobin pigeon”, “jacobin pigeon”; “Jacobine”, “Jacobine Pigeon”)
